If you freeze an enemy right before a special item kills it, you'll get a normal blue crystal instead of a diamond. I've seen it happen with

and

so far.
It's possible to complete CRISTAL without ending the level. Just today, I grabbed the letter
I right as the last enemy (a big apricot) fell offscreen, gained a life, and got a head-start on the next CRISTAL by collecting another
I prior to knocking off the two little ones.

I wasn't expecting it, so I wasn't paying close attention to the timing, but I'd guess that taking the last letter
after big apricot falls offscreen but
before its little ones appear is probably the key.
